What companies run services between Seville, Spain and Bulgaria?

Ryanair, Wizz Air, and two other airlines fly from Seville Airport (SVQ) to Sofia Airport (SOF) 6 times a week. Alternatively, Yubim operates a bus from Estación Santa Justa to Sofia twice a week. Tickets cost $140–180 and the journey takes 2d 6h.
